On Tue, Oct 26, 2021 at 11:11:39PM +0200, Tomas Vondra wrote:
> BTW I'm not sure what the existing patches do, but I wonder if we should
> calculate the checksum before or after encryption. I'd say it should be
> after encryption, because checksums were meant as a protection against
> issues at the storage level, so the checksum should be on what's written to
> storage, and it'd also allow offline verification of checksums etc. (Of
> course, that'd make the whole idea of relying on our checksums even more
> futile.)
> 
> Note: Maybe there are reasons why the checksum needs to be calculated before
> encryption, not sure.

Yes, these are the tradeoffs --- allowing offline checksum checking
without requiring the key vs. giving _some_ integrity checking and
requiring the key.

> Yeah, I personally don't see much difference between XTS and Adiantum.
> 
> There are a bunch of benefits, but the main reason why Google developed it
> seems to be performance on low-end ARM machines (i.e. phones). Which is
> nice, but it's probably not hugely important - very few people run Pg on
> such machines, especially in performance-sensitive context.
> 
> It's true Adiantum is probably more resilient to IV reuse etc. but it's not
> like XTS is suddenly obsolete, and it certainly doesn't solve the integrity
> issue etc.

> So maybe the best thing is simply to roll with both - design the whole
> feature in a way that allows selecting the encryption scheme, with two
> options. That's generally a good engineering practice, as it ensures things
> are not coupled too much. And it's not like the encryption methods are
> expected to be super difficult.

I am not in favor of adding additional options to this feature unless we
can explain why users should choose one over the other.  There is also
the problem of OpenSSL not supporting Adiantum.
